- Nifty 50 closed last week around 25,114, gaining about 1.5%.
- Today’s start is expected to be muted, with investors waiting for signals from the upcoming U.S. Federal Reserve meeting.
- Key company updates:
• Tata Technologies subsidiary to acquire Germany’s ES-Tec Group (~€75M) for European expansion.
• Dr. Reddy’s Laboratories received five observations from the U.S. FDA at its Hyderabad site.
• Gem Aromatics posted weaker Q2 earnings. - Foreign portfolio investors bought about ₹1.3 billion in equities on Friday; domestic institutions also kept buying.
🌍 Global / Asia
- Asian markets opened cautious ahead of the U.S. Fed meeting — expectations of a 25 bps rate cut.
- China data stays weak: industrial output and retail sales missed expectations, property sector remains under stress.
- Currencies: Dollar steady, euro slightly down, yen stronger.
- Commodities: Oil supported by geopolitical risks, gold near record highs.
